Password Best Practices for Pb77
Creating a strong and memorable password is essential for protecting your pb77 account. Avoid using easily guessable information such as your name, birthday, or common words. Instead, opt for a combination of uppercase and lowercase letters, numbers, and symbols. A password manager can be incredibly helpful in generating and storing complex passwords, reducing the risk of forgetting them. Furthermore, it is crucial to avoid reusing the same password across multiple platforms, as this can leave you vulnerable to breaches. Regularly updating your password – at least every 90 days – is also recommended. The pb77 platform likely has guidelines for password complexity, and adhering to these recommendations will significantly bolster your account security.
| Password Strength Element | Recommendation |
|---|---|
| Length | At least 12 characters |
| Character Types | Mix of uppercase, lowercase, numbers, and symbols |
| Avoid | Personal information, common words, sequential numbers |
| Frequency | Update every 90 days or sooner if compromised |

Resolving Account Lockout Scenarios
An account lockout is a security feature designed to prevent unauthorized access through brute-force attacks. When a user enters an incorrect password multiple times, the account is temporarily locked, preventing further login attempts. The duration of the lockout period varies depending on the platform's security settings. Often, a message will appear indicating the remaining time before you can attempt to log in again. If you are locked out, avoid repeatedly trying to log in, as this will only prolong the lockout period. Instead, utilize the “Forgot Password” feature to reset your password. If you are still unable to access your account after the lockout period has expired, contacting pb77 customer support is the recommended solution. Providing them with your account details will allow them to verify your identity and unlock your account.

Utilizing Multi-Factor Authentication for Enhanced Security
Multi-factor authentication (MFA) adds an extra layer of security to your pb77 account by requiring a secondary verification method in addition to your password. This could involve receiving a code via SMS message, email, or using an authenticator app. Even if someone were to obtain your password, they would still need access to your secondary verification method to gain access to your account. Enabling MFA is highly recommended, as it significantly reduces the risk of unauthorized access. The pb77 platform likely provides detailed instructions on how to set up and use MFA. Consider using an authenticator app for enhanced security, as SMS-based verification can be vulnerable to interception. Regularly reviewing your MFA settings and ensuring they are up-to-date is also a prudent practice.
Setting Up and Managing MFA on Pb77
The process of setting up MFA on pb77 usually involves navigating to the security settings within your account profile. You will be prompted to choose a verification method, such as SMS, email, or an authenticator app like Google Authenticator or Authy. Follow the on-screen instructions to link your chosen method to your account. Once enabled, you will be required to enter a verification code whenever you log in from a new device or browser. It's important to save your recovery codes in a safe place, as these can be used to regain access to your account if you lose access to your primary verification method.
